摘要:用EDT的releation去实现lookup,用table的releation去实现自身创建时的lookup。 另外,可以在body的excutesection的super前后进行行列的增加,不过要注意清除缓存。
阅读全文
摘要:PriceDiscTable_ExternalItemId.pasteText(CustVendExternalItem::find(moduleType,PriceDiscTable.ItemRelation, InventDim::findOrCreate(InventDim).inventD...
阅读全文
摘要:Secured APIs Certain APIs that ship with Microsoft Dynamics AX use Code Access Security. When these APIs are run on the server, a class derived from CodeAccessPermission must be used. This helps m...
阅读全文
摘要:如何应对微软的强制黑屏! 第一种:最好暂时先把Windows自动更新服务暂停,同时运行services.msc在服务里禁用“监视系统安全设置和配置”项然后在控制面板->管理工具->服务->里面有个名称叫做Automatic Updates”的服务,右键->属性->启动类型,设置成”已禁用”。 第二种:ON ERROR RESUME NEXT Dim VOL_PROD_KEY if Wscr...
阅读全文
摘要:如果AOS以NT AUTHORITY方式logon,则一定要保证network service对该appl文件夹的访问权。
阅读全文
摘要:我晕,找了半天element.mm100PageHeight()取值不同的原因,结果是报表变成了横向打印。 element.gotoYmm100(element.currentYmm100() + 1000); element.execute(40); textes = strline(element.SalesTableNotes(),0); ...
阅读全文
摘要:对一个window控件(控件名为windows),要实现旋转,overwrite一个按钮的click方法: void clicked(){ Image image = new Image(); super(); image = windows.image(); image.rotate(RotateType::Rotate90FlipNone); windows...
阅读全文
摘要:在AX中嵌入OCR组件居然需要这么多的知识。。。
阅读全文
摘要:如果Interface不是用于COM的话,你就可以把它理解成纯抽象类,它只含有方法的定义,而没有实现,任何支持这个接口的类都要实现接口的方法后才能使用接口声明的方法。你也可以顾名思义“接口”,就是一个规范,就像我们主板上的PCI一样,它是一个总线规范,那么一个类如果遵守这个规范的,就可以使用这个接口来扩展它的功能,主板插上声卡后就能发声了。每个不同的声卡厂商(每个实现某个接口的类)只要能够遵守PC...
阅读全文
摘要:e| static void COMOCR(Args _args){ COM comDoc = new COM("MODI.Document"); COM comImages; COM comWords; COM comLayout; COM comImage; COM comWord; int i; st...
阅读全文
摘要:如果在AX中的开发很麻烦,可以考虑将dotnet部分放到vs中开发,发布成库文件后再添加引用
阅读全文